Limits and quotas for the Stallview parking-garage occupancy feed. The feed publishes per-garage occupancy deltas; consumers are rate-limited per token, and garages exceeding their update quota get coalesced into one-minute summaries. Release manager: any change to these limits requires a feed-version bump and a 48-hour notice to downstream display-board operators, since the Kestrel Plaza boards cache aggressively. Quotas are enforced at the edge, not in the aggregator. The enforced constants currently in production are as follows.

tuning constants:
RATE_LIMITS = {
    "wenwyn": 5,
    "druael": 1,
}

Ticket #2907 — Signature check fails on report builder export

Support: customers exporting from the Tallyvane report builder see a signature verification error after the sorting-stability patch. The patch changed row ordering in grouped exports, which altered the serialized payload, so exports signed before the patch now fail verification against cached manifests. Advise customers to regenerate reports; old exports cannot be re-verified. Fresh exports are signed with the key below.

signing key of fadug-haweg = bky19_x2JJNa4RuE34mQa9TgK

Hi — wrapping up my shift. Quick note for your security review: FixtureForge, our test-data factory library, got a new faker module this week that generates synthetic patient-style records. Everything is seeded and deterministic, no real data sources involved, but the seeding config is worth a look. Questions about the generator internals should go to Tomas, who owns the library, at the address below.

escalation mailbox, bagef-bagag: oliax.drumir.jorath@crelvolabs.test

# Flaglight Rollouts — Approvals

Quick version for on-call: any rollout touching more than 5% of traffic needs an approval in Flaglight before the ramp continues. Kill switches don't need approval — just flip them and note it in the incident channel. Scheduled ramps pause automatically if error budget burns hot. If you're stuck at 2 a.m. with a pending approval, there's one person authorized to override, and that's the approver below.

account owner for tagep-bafof: Norael Gilax Juleth